Tom Fleming offers an engaging and detailed exploration of the personal lives of America’s founding fathers and the women who influenced them, highlighting their relationships, struggles, and the societal challenges women faced in that era. The narration delves into intimate stories—from love affairs and marriages to the sacrifices made by these women—providing a nuanced view of how private lives intertwined with the birth of a nation. Set against the backdrop of early American history, the audiobook reveals the complexities behind the founding figures and their families, emphasizing the enduring impact of their personal stories.
